Optimización de URLs de Discourse

Hola a todos,

Tengo algunas preguntas sobre las URLs de Discourse.

PREGUNTA 1: ¿Por qué se añaden letras y números aleatorios dentro de las URLs?

PREGUNTA 2: ¿Cómo aseguramos que los temas asignados a una categoría padre e hija específica permanezcan en esa estructura de URL correspondiente?

  • Este es un factor enorme de SEO: las páginas más relevantes que se encuentran dentro de estas categorías y subcarpetas ayudan a construir autoridad e indican a Google la cantidad de contenido existente en estas categorías. Según mi comprensión, sin la estructura de carpetas, la URL de cada publicación individual simplemente se sitúa fuera del dominio raíz y Google no la ve como categorizada ni percibe una jerarquía de contenido relacionado.
  • Ejemplo: el tema 1 ha sido categorizado dentro de la categoría padre 1 > categoría hija 2, pero la estructura de la URL no refleja esto, y el tema sigue estando fuera del dominio raíz: community.mojo.so/t/topic-name/2529/2
  • La estructura de URL optimizada debería ser: community.mojo.so/categoria-padre-1/categoria-hija-1/tema-1/

Agradecería cualquier orientación (en términos sencillos).

1 me gusta

Respuesta1: Los números son el ID del tema y luego siguen el ID de la publicación.

Respuesta2: Activar /admin/site_settings/category/all_results?filter=fixed_category_positions te permitirá reorganizar las categorías.

1 me gusta

Gracias.

He logrado organizar las categorías dentro del foro; sin embargo, una vez que se crea un tema en una categoría, la estructura de la URL no refleja la categorización (no se encuentra dentro de la misma estructura de carpetas de URL). ¿Sabes alguna forma de asegurar que se sitúe en ella?

1 me gusta

Las categorías se muestran como https://meta.discourse.org/c/support/6

donde “support” tiene un ID de 6 y también puede referenciarse como https://meta.discourse.org/c/6

Los temas se muestran como https://meta.discourse.org/t/optimising-discourse-urls/204974/

donde el ID del tema es 204974 y también puede referenciarse como https://meta.discourse.org/t/204974/

Un mensaje específico se muestra como https://meta.discourse.org/t/optimising-discourse-urls/204974/2

donde el ID del tema es 204974 y el ID del mensaje es 2, y también puede referenciarse como https://meta.discourse.org/t/204974/2/

1 me gusta

Eso no es posible en este momento. Lo único que hacemos es establecer la categoría como migas de pan en los metadatos de la página:

2 Me gusta

Y hay otro punto: la estructura de la URL no tiene nada que ver con el SEO. Solo importa el contenido de esa URL. El SEO incluye mucho folclore puro que solo sirve para apoyar los discursos de venta de consultores de SEO :wink:

4 Me gusta

No creo que eso importe ya. Sería mucho más perjudicial para el tráfico cambiar la estructura de la URL en este momento.

Hay mucho humo en la industria del SEO, pero definitivamente funciona si se hace correctamente. El contenido es solo uno de los muchos factores en el sitio.

1 me gusta